Honey Roasted Cherry Ricotta Toast Ingredients

For the Toast

  • 4 slices Bread (sourdough or whole grain) – Choose your favorite type for a hearty base that complements the sweet toppings.
  • 1 cup Ricotta cheese (Fresh) – Fresh ricotta adds a creamy richness that balances the sweetness of the honey and cherries.
  • 2 tablespoons Honey (Plus extra for drizzling) – Use high-quality honey for a natural sweetness that elevates this delightful toast.

For the Roasted Cherries

  • 2 cups Cherries (Pitted and halved) – Sweet, ripe cherries are essential for that juicy burst of flavor on top of your Honey Roasted Cherry Ricotta Toast.
  • 1 tablespoon Olive oil – Drizzling olive oil helps to caramelize the cherries, enhancing their natural sweetness and adding depth.
  • 1 tablespoon Honey – Adds an extra layer of sweetness to the roasted cherries, making them irresistibly delicious.
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la extract – A hint of vanilla enhances the overall flavor profile, bringing warmth and richness to the dish.
  • 1 pinch Salt – A small pinch brings out all the flavors, balancing the sweetness with just a touch of savory goodness.

Step-by-Step Honey Roasted Cherry Ricotta Toast

1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C). This temperature is perfect for roasting the cherries, allowing them to become soft and caramelized, bringing out their natural sweetness.

2. Combine in a mixing bowl the pitted and halved cherries, olive oil, honey, vanilla extract, and a pinch of salt. Toss everything together gently to ensure the cherries are evenly coated with the delicious mixture.

3. Spread the cherry mixture on a baking sheet in a single layer. Roast for about 15 minutes, until you see the cherries bubbling and softening—this is when they start to caramelize beautifully.

Assemble the Toast:

4. Toast the bread slices in a toaster until they are golden brown and crispy. Sourdough or whole grain bread works wonderfully here, providing a hearty base for your toppings.

5. Spread a generous layer of fresh ricotta cheese on each slice of toasted bread. The creamy texture of ricotta complements the sweet roasted cherries perfectly!

6. Top each slice with the roasted cherries from the oven. Don’t forget to drizzle additional honey over the top for that extra touch of sweetness!

7. Serve immediately while everything is warm and inviting. Enjoy this delightful Honey Roasted Cherry Ricotta Toast as a breakfast treat or an afternoon snack!

Optional: Garnish with fresh mint leaves for an extra pop of color and flavor.

Expert Tips

  • Choose Quality Bread: Use fresh sourdough or whole grain bread for a robust flavor that complements the creamy ricotta and sweet cherries perfectly.
  • Fresh Ricotta Only: Opt for fresh ricotta cheese instead of pre-packaged to achieve a creamier texture and richer taste on your Honey Roasted Cherry Ricotta Toast.
  • Watch the Cherries: Keep an eye on the cherries while roasting. They should be soft and caramelized, but avoid overcooking to prevent them from becoming mushy.
  • Perfect Honey Drizzle: Drizzle honey over the toast just before serving for an extra touch of sweetness and to keep it from soaking into the bread too early.
  • Even Layering: Spread ricotta evenly across each slice to ensure every bite of your Honey Roasted Cherry Ricotta Toast is deliciously balanced.

Honey Roasted Cherry Ricotta Toast Recipe FAQs

What type of bread works best for this recipe?

Sourdough and whole grain bread are excellent choices for this toast. Sourdough adds a delightful tangy flavor that complements the sweetness of the honey and cherries, while whole grain offers a nutty richness. Either will provide a sturdy base for the creamy ricotta and roasted cherries.

How can I store leftover Honey Roasted Cherry Ricotta Toast?

While this toast is best enjoyed fresh, you can store any le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 1 day. However, keep in mind that the bread may become soggy. If you have leftover roasted cherries, store them separately to maintain their texture and flavor.

Can I freeze the roasted cherries for later use?

Absolutely! You can freeze the roasted cherries. Allow them to cool completely, then transfer them to an airtight container or freezer bag. They can be frozen for up to 3 months. Just remember to thaw them in the refrigerator before using them on your toast.

What should I do if my cherries aren’t sweet enough?

If your cherries are tart, consider adding an extra drizzle of honey when you top your toast. Alternatively, you could mix in a teaspoon of sugar or maple syrup with the cherries before roasting to enhance their sweetness during cooking.

How many servings does this recipe yield?

This delicious recipe makes 4 servings, with each serving containing approximately 250 calories. It’s perfect for sharing at breakfast or as a delightful snack throughout the day!

Can I make this recipe dairy-free?

Yes! For a dairy-free option, you can substitute ricotta cheese with a plant-based alternative like almond or cashew ricotta. Just ensure that the alternative brand you choose has a similar creamy consistency so it spreads nicely on the toast!

Honey Roasted Cherry Ricotta Toast

A delightful toast topped with creamy ricotta, sweet honey, and roasted cherries, perfect for breakfast or a snack.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Servings: 4 servings
Course: Breakfast, Snack
Cuisine: American, Italian
Calories: 250

Ingredients
  

For the Toast
  • 4 slices Bread (sourdough or whole grain)
  • 1 cup Ricotta cheese Fresh
  • 2 tablespoons Honey Plus extra for drizzling
For the Roasted Cherries
  • 2 cups Cherries Pitted and halved
  • 1 tablespoon Ol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on Honey
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la extract
  • 1 pinch Salt

Method
 

Prepare the Roasted Cherries
  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ine the cherries, olive oil, honey, vanilla extract, and salt. Toss to coat.
  3. Spread the cherry mixture on a baking sheet and roast for 15 minutes, or until the cherries are soft and caramelized.
Assemble the Toast
  1. While the cherries are roasting, toast the bread slices in a toaster until golden brown.
  2. Spread a generous layer of ricotta cheese on each slice of toasted bread.
  3. Top with the roasted cherries and drizzle with additional honey.
  4. Serve immediately and enjoy!
